Essential Specifications for Purchasing an Engine
Recognizing essential specs is important for buyers shopping for a car engine, as these details greatly influence overall performance and fuel efficiency. Core parameters to evaluate include the engine's displacement, which impacts power output, and the number of cylinders, influencing overall smoothness and engine acceleration. The configuration—such as inline, flat, or V—can also determine the vehicle's overall design and fitment.
Additionally, fuel type is a critical factor, with options ranging from gasoline to diesel or alternative fuels. Horsepower and torque ratings provide insights into the engine's capabilities, while the compression ratio can indicate fuel efficiency and performance potential.
Furthermore, understanding engine weight is important for maintaining the vehicle's balance and performance. Through careful consideration of these specifications, shoppers can reach confident conclusions that match their performance requirements and vehicle fitment, ultimately enhancing their driving experience.
How to Assess Car Engine Condition
How can one effectively assess the condition of a car engine? A detailed inspection is vital. Start by checking the engine's exterior for indications of leaks, deterioration, or damage. Afterward, examine the oil dipstick; clear, amber-colored oil suggests proper maintenance, while thick or contaminated oil may suggest inadequate maintenance. Listening to the engine during startup can reveal issues; strange sounds or an uneven idle could indicate issues.
Furthermore, inspecting the engine's components, such as belts and hoses for damage, is essential. A mechanical compression test can reveal details about overall internal performance, exposing potential cylinder-related concerns. Finally, reviewing repair history provides a glimpse into the engine's background, including past repair work and consistent upkeep. By applying this approach, one can develop a complete understanding of the engine's condition, facilitating an well-informed choice before a purchase.
Safely Navigating Online Marketplaces
Navigating web-based marketplaces necessitates vigilance and informed decision-making. Buyers should prioritize platforms with established reputations, as these frequently include policies designed to safeguard buyers. Understanding the seller's feedback and rating system is essential; elevated ratings generally indicate dependable transactions. Furthermore, thorough and precise product descriptions serve to prevent confusion regarding engine specifications and conditions.
Buyers are encouraged to contact sellers directly to clarify any uncertainties before completing a transaction. Protected payment options, such as trusted payment platforms or credit cards, can offer additional layers of protection against fraud. Shoppers should also be alert to transactions that seem suspiciously advantageous, as these often signal potential scams.
In conclusion, reviewing return policies is vital. A retailer with a lenient return policy can give confidence, allowing buyers to return an engine if it does not meet expectations. Observing these recommendations can promote a more reliable online shopping experience.

Which Tools Are Required for Engine Installation?
When installing an engine, the following tools are typically required: socket sets, a set of wrenches, torque wrenches, an engine hoist, jack stands, and various screwdrivers. Appropriate protective equipment, like protective gloves and eyewear, is absolutely necessary.

What Warranties Are Generally Available for Car Engines?
Typically, automotive engine warranties range from one to three years, covering defects in materials and workmanship. Supplemental extended warranties may be obtainable, providing additional coverage for specific components or performance-related issues.
